ACE OF THE MONTH/YEAR

One play day each month will be used to determine a low net and low gross winner for the Ace of the Month. A playoff among the monthly winners will determine the Ace of the Year.

 

STATE MEDALLION

Competition is open to all AWGA members and will consist of the two (2) best low gross and the two (2) best low net 9-hole rounds out of four (4) designated rounds on a league play day. Players need not participate in all four rounds to be eligible. In the event of a tie, a 9-hole play off shall be held within a period of two weeks.

 

MOST IMPROVED PLAYER

The USGA formula will be used to determine the most improved golfer for the year. To be eligible a player must be a member of the club as of January 1. A player must post at least 20 scores from January 1 thorough November 1 of the current year with at least 10 of those scores on Niner league day events.

 

RINGER BOARD

Ringer Board is your best score on each of the holes from January through November. The scores on the three nines are averaged.  On December 1 all participants will be placed into four flights by handicap. The low net in each flight will be the winner. Depending on the total dollars collected, more than one winner in each flight may be paid.

The deadline for Ringer Board is August 31 and the cost is $5.00.


CLUB CHAMPIONSHIP

An annual multi-day competition to determine the overall low gross winner. The field will be divided into flights according to handicap. Each flight will have two low gross winners. The Club Champion will be the player with the low gross score of the entire field. Tournament eligibility per the Standing Rules will apply.

 

PRESIDENT’S CUP

Annual multi-day event with the format to be determined by the President and the Tournament Chairman. Tournament eligibility per the Standing Rules will apply.

 

FOUNDERS CUP

A one-day low net tournament is held each year in memory of the founders of 9-holers.  A perpetual trophy has been donated by the Liz Carlson family. There will be a special award to the winner.

 

INVITATIONAL

An annual event to which other 9-hole clubs are invited. Eligibility and the method of selecting the field are outlined in the Standing Rules.

 

LADIES CHOICE

Niners invite a male guest of their choice (no husbands). Tournament eligibility and the method of selecting the field are outlined in the Standing Rules.

 

OUTSIDE  INVITATIONALS

A signup sheet will be posted. A lottery will be held, if necessary. When a member has been selected to attend an outside invitational, she will not be included in subsequent lotteries for the remainder of the calendar year until all other interested members have had an opportunity to participate in an outside tournament. Tournament eligibility requirements do apply to outside invitationals
